About the Role

We are looking for an experienced Support Assistant with either a background of Special Educational Needs or Early Years.

As an LSA, you will support pupils from our Early Years setting by learning through play, communication and the development of increasing independence. They will support other team members through planning, resourcing and assessing on a day to day basis alongside ensuring robust systems of safeguarding and pupil safety are ensured at all times. The LSA will be fully aware of the learners within the Enhanced Resource Provision (ERP) and their individual developmental and academic starting points. The LSA will provide bespoke support for SEMH, communication and Autistic needs within Foundation Stage and the ERP. It is anticipated that they will be flexible and use their initiative to ensure that all opportunities to support all learners are maximised during the course of the school day and beyond. 

About You

The successful candidate will have previous experience of working within an Enhanced Resource Provision, Special Educational Needs setting or Early Years Environment. Candidates will also be educated to GCSE standard pass rates with a minimum of a Level 2 relevant qualification.
